About this kanji
The kanji 簿 (ぼ) primarily means "register" or "book," typically used in the context of written records. It is often found in nouns rather than verbs. For instance, 簿記 (ぼき) means "bookkeeping," referring to the process of keeping financial records. Another example is 台簿 (だいぼ), which means "ledger," a book that records accounts.
